The Snowboard and Telemark skis were sadly put away; the bike is all loaded up hoping to soon be taken on a tour. It has been a great season. I talley up 53 on snow days on the Belleayre, Gore and Whiteface pass… 30 days with the Epic pass ( Mt. Snow, Stowe, Okemo, Wildcat, Attatash, Jack Frost, Seven Springs, Hunter and Hidden Valley). The Indy pass gave me 11 super days at Jay, Bolton Valley, Magic Mountain, Waterville Valley, Pats Peak , Whaleback, Blue Knob and Jackson XC . Probably forgot a few.
At age 70 I am extremely grateful that my body can still turn the board and the skis. I am thankful for the ability to buy the passes at a great senior season rate. Grateful for the friends I had great snow experiences with and especially those that let me overnight at their place. Also thankful to have a Suburu Forester set up comfortably to car camp saving quite a lot on lodging expenses.
While skiing and boarding I usually forget my age though some caution now sets in. I may not always do a 7 hour day but I still fill my pockets with a sandwich, granola bars and chocolate. When my body tells me it’s time to stop I stop.
The switch will soon take place . The bike is loaded up with the panniers, the paper maps are in the handlebar bag and it’s soon time for a new adventure. It is wonderful to still be able mentally and physically to have such adventures . I am extremely grateful.
